Mt. Igatani
Mt. Igatani is a peak in Owase, Mie and has an elevation of 689 metres. Mt. Igatani is situated nearby to the quarter Katacho, as well as near the locality 賀田港.| Tap on a place to explore it |
- Type: Peak with an elevation of 689 metres
- Description: mountain in Japan
- Also known as: “Igatani-yama”
